ManpowerGroup
25 mile radius of Worcester, PA
11/10/2025
Narberth, PA, US
National Park, NJ, US
Lahaska, PA, US
Norwood, PA, US
Folcroft, PA, US
West Point, PA, US
Philadelphia, PA, US
Tylersport, PA, US
Merchantville, NJ, US
Plymouth Meeting, PA, US